Mounting a hitch to frame

Hey Ya’ll,
Just purchased a new Jay Feather and I’m looking into options for mounting generator externally. Ideally I’d like to have a storage rack on the rear of the trailer but it will need to be attached to the frame rather than bumper. Just wondering if anyone had had discussion with Jayco regarding bolting or welding to the frame of a new trailer and if it voids chassis warranty.

FYI, our trailer is a hybrid so the front rack that attaches to the tongue above propane tanks unfortunately isn’t an option.

Any advise or options would be appreciated!!

Thank you in advance!!

Unless it is designed by Jayco the warranty will be void for the chassis. But here comes the logic you probably don't will require warranty..........which is a gamble.
Because of the light high tensile strength frames of the Jay Feather I would recommend making a frame for the Hitch and bolt it to the chassis.
By the way a generator close to propane tanks and regulator never is a good option anyway. Good luck with your construction.
